Add 8/70 and 21/12
1st number: 8/70, 2nd number: 1 9/12
8/70 + 21/12 is 261/140.
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 70 and 12 is 420
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 420 - For the 1st fraction, since 70 × 6 = 420,
8/70 = 8 × 6/70 × 6 = 48/420 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 12 × 35 = 420,
21/12 = 21 × 35/12 × 35 = 735/420 - Add the two like fractions:
48/420 + 735/420 = 48 + 735/420 = 783/420 - 783/420 simplified gives 261/140
- So, 8/70 + 21/12 = 261/140
In mixed form: 1121/140
